What transmission does the Cadillac XT4 use?

Cadillac XT4 uses a 9-speed automatic manual transmission. Introduction to Cadillac XT4: 1. Body dimensions: The body length is 4600mm, width is 1881mm, height is 1627mm, and wheelbase is 2779mm. 2. Power: The entire series uses a 2.0-liter turbocharged engine, with a maximum power of 177 kilowatts and a maximum torque of 350 Newton meters. This engine is paired with a 9AT transmission, which provides excellent shift smoothness. 3. Suspension: The front suspension uses a MacPherson independent suspension, and the rear suspension uses a multi-link independent suspension.

As a car enthusiast, I'm quite familiar with the Cadillac XT4's transmission system, which uses a 9-speed automatic transmission from GM's Hydra-Matic 9T50 series. This transmission is particularly designed for smoothness and efficiency, delivering almost imperceptible gear shifts when driving. It performs exceptionally well in urban traffic congestion, with shift logic that intelligently adapts to driving modes—prioritizing fuel economy in Eco mode while emphasizing power output in Sport mode. Paired with a 2.0T engine, the transmission ensures quick acceleration response and improves overall fuel efficiency. I’ve tested it on long highway trips, and the fuel consumption is impressively controlled. For maintenance, it’s recommended to check the fluid and filter every 50,000 km to prevent wear-related issues that could affect longevity. From a maintenance perspective, the Cadillac XT4 is equipped with a 9-speed automatic transmission that offers stable performance but requires proper upkeep. Based on numerous cases I've handled, common issues like strong jerking sensations often stem from aged transmission fluid or clogged filters. While the transmission design is reliable, it's recommended to inspect fluid quality and connecting components every 50,000 kilometers to prevent overheating-induced shifting failures. Overall, this system is more worry-free than older models, and the cost of genuine replacement parts remains reasonable.

How Long Can a Modified One-Button Start Last?

Modified one-button start systems can theoretically last for at least five years as long as the button quality is reliable. The structure of a one-button start system is quite simple: it involves disconnecting the original ignition switch, connecting the ignition switch power wires to the one-button start button, and then disconnecting the positive power wire of the starter and connecting it to the brake light switch, using the brake light switch to control the power signal. Modifying a one-button start system has both advantages and disadvantages. The advantages include an encrypted electronic key system that cannot be duplicated, enhanced vehicle anti-theft protection, and automatic window closing by the vehicle security system. The downside is that altering the original wiring may pose safety risks.

How Long Does the Original Battery of a Car Key Last?

Under normal circumstances, the original battery of a car key can last for about 3 years. If the battery of the car remote key runs out of power, it needs to be replaced. Almost all cars come with remote keys, which include a remote control for locking or unlocking the car and even opening the trunk lid remotely. To extend the battery life of the remote key, it is recommended to avoid long-distance remote operations, as this can increase power consumption. Additionally, avoid repeatedly pressing the remote buttons, as this also drains the battery. If the key runs out of power, you can use the mechanical key to unlock the car door. For cars equipped with a push-to-start system, there is a key detection area inside the car where placing the key allows the engine to start normally.

What Unit Does Horsepower Represent?

Horsepower is a commonly used unit of power measurement in engineering technology, representing a physical quantity that indicates the rate of work. It generally refers to metric horsepower rather than imperial horsepower. By convention, 1 metric horsepower is defined as the work required to lift a 75-kilogram object 1 meter in 1 second.
